Mike took a Friday afternoon off work, and we made the three-hour drive up to Story Land. We got a hotel courtesy of Mike’s business travel hotel points, and had a great time Saturday as well before driving home at closing on Saturday. The kids had a wonderful time – it’s the perfect park for their age range! Somehow they had the energy to stay awake for all but the final hour of the drive home…
